Naturalization info:

surname: Sabbio
first name: Emanuel

Declaration volume: 145

Dec. page: 302

Year: 1917

Petition volume: 203

Petition page: 60

To send for record:

Records Located at:
County Clerk's Office
State Supreme Court, Kings County (Brooklyn)
360 Adams Street, Room 0079 (cross streets: Johnson, Court & Joralemon Sts)
Brooklyn, NY 11201
Please Note!
Due to the increase demand for Naturalization records in the Kings County Clerk's Office, the wait is aprx. 4-6 months for mail requests. The cost of a Naturalization record ordered by mail is $10.
